The Best Gyms In Long Beach, NY

Long Beach sits on a narrow barrier island where salt air and a two-mile boardwalk shape the way people train. The fitness culture here skews community-driven — boutique studios outnumber big-box chains, and many owners are residents who built their businesses around the neighborhood's surf-town energy. Park Avenue is the undisputed hub, with cycling studios, Pilates lofts, kickboxing gyms, and jiu-jitsu schools packed into a few walkable blocks between the LIRR station and the beach. Head west toward Beech Street for wellness-focused spots, or venture off-island to Lawrence and Oceanside for larger facilities with pools and extensive equipment floors. Whether you're a year-round local chasing functional fitness, a seasonal renter who wants drop-in classes, or a commuter looking for a pre-train sweat, this guide maps out 37 vetted options across the barrier island and its neighboring communities.

Long Beach, NY Gym Scene: A Neighborhood-by-Neighborhood Breakdown
Park Avenue — The Fitness Corridor of Long Beach
Park Avenue between the LIRR station and the eastern end of town is where the majority of Long Beach gyms cluster. You'll find everything from cycling at The Ride by Hollywood to barre at Core 95, Muay Thai at South Side, and traditional strength training at Synergy Fitness — all within a ten-minute walk. The density means you can realistically try multiple studios in a single week without driving. Street parking can be tight, especially in summer, but most spots are a short walk from the Long Beach LIRR station.West End & Beech Street Gyms in Long Beach
The western stretch of Long Beach along Beech Street has a quieter, more residential feel. Balanced Health & Wellness, BeniFITNESS Fit Factory, and Hollywood West anchor this area, catering to locals who prefer avoiding the Park Avenue bustle. These gyms tend to emphasize personal training and holistic wellness over high-volume group classes. Parking is easier here year-round.Off-Island Gyms Near Long Beach: Lawrence, Oceanside & Island Park
Residents who want big-box amenities — swimming pools, basketball courts, extensive free-weight areas — often cross the bridges into Lawrence (Planet Fitness, LA Fitness), Oceanside (Retro Fitness, Pure Barre, Orangetheory), or Island Park (Island Park Fitness, Spartan Kickboxing). These facilities generally offer more square footage and lower monthly rates, making them popular with families and lifters who need heavy equipment.Transportation & Access for Long Beach Gyms
The LIRR Long Beach branch runs directly from Penn Station, making the Long Beach station a natural anchor point — most Park Avenue gyms are a five-minute walk south. The N88 bus connects Island Park, Oceanside, and Lawrence for those without cars. Summer parking on the barrier island requires a city resident sticker or metered spots; many gym-goers bike along Shore Road or the boardwalk to avoid the hassle entirely. Off-island gyms along Rockaway Turnpike and Long Beach Road have their own lots with free parking.Local Vibe & What to Know About Long Beach Fitness Culture
Long Beach's gym culture mirrors its broader identity: tight-knit, slightly countercultural, and deeply tied to the outdoors. Many members supplement indoor workouts with boardwalk runs, ocean swims, and surfing sessions. Studios frequently host outdoor boot camps on the beach during warmer months. Expect a friendly, first-name-basis atmosphere at most local spots — this isn't an anonymous big-city gym scene. Class sizes tend to be small, instructors remember your name, and word-of-mouth referrals drive most new memberships.
